Transaction 43345fe28a9878b04164a77c1857d38e0b9b80174443310e90af85b8ec0fe139
1 Input
1 Output
-
43345fe28a9878b04164a77c1857d38e0b9b80174443310e90af85b8ec0fe139:0
- value
- 15095074
- script pubkey
- OP_0 OP_PUSHBYTES_20 d14d504d4590b4c3139b9908a8ed69c1bd666647
- address
- ltc1q69x4qn29jz6vxyumnyy23mtfcx7kvej8crrk35